Output c826032cbef943569e81195c03a0e5054ca250e43697d985b915287cf23a8449:3

value
21821509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6a188c4f41b5ad15d2058385f909f82a7188863 OP_EQUAL
address
3JLgR44w1C3ZKqzTyRjuXqB3cGDX3m8CLn
transaction
c826032cbef943569e81195c03a0e5054ca250e43697d985b915287cf23a8449
spent
true